MPM Training
The Mentoring Partnership of Minnesota’s (MPM) Training Institute offers a wide variety of resources for mentor programs, workplaces, professional associations, and education, government and faith institutions to start, maintain, and sustain mentoring programs.
- Training Quality Mentors - Focused on developing and delivering your own quality mentor training
- Webinar Series - These webinars examine some of the most pressing topics facing the youth mentoring field and allow you to interact with your peers from the convenience of your office.
- Elements of Effective Practice - This training provides individuals and organizations with tools to design a responsible mentoring program based on the MENTOR/National Mentoring Partnership’s Elements of Effective Practice for MentoringTM. This series also provides a solid foundation of knowledge regarding mentoring best practices for new and veteran staff of mentoring programs. A two-day workshop offered twice a year (winter and summer).
- Maximize Your Impact - Want to get a mentor matched but you don’t have another training coming up? Send your volunteer to an MPM mentor training!
- Become a Spark Champion - This workshop, based on Search Institute's Sparks concept, is designed for mentors. What is a spark? A spark is something that gives a person's life meaning and purpose, and discovering and nurturing teenagers' sparks helps them succeed.
- Mentoring Immigrant & Refugee Youth - This training takes participants through the process of designing and implementing high quality programming and relationships for diverse groups of immigrant and refugee youth.
- Mentee Training: Preparing for a Mentoring Relationships - Mentees can explore this online training resource on their own or with guidance from a parent or program manager at any time in order to prepare for a mentoring relationship.
- Special Workshops - In addition to the regularly-offered trainings listed above, MPM's Training Institute offers special, one-time workshops.
